Compatibility With Devices
Because 30‑pin connectors changed slightly across early iPhone, iPad, and iPod generations, you should confirm the plug matches your specific device model before buying. Check manufacturer lists or product pages for explicit device compatibility so you don’t get a cable that omits your generation. If you plan to use docks or speaker systems, verify the cable supports accessory docking-some cables only handle power or data, not dock control signals. Confirm the cable offers both charging and data sync if you want media transfers or backups. Also make sure the cable’s supported charging current (for example, up to ~2.4A) is compatible with your device and charger to avoid underpowered charging. Prioritize cables that state supported device ranges and accessory compatibility.
Charging Speed Limits
Having confirmed your 30‑pin cable matches the device and accessories you’ll use, you should also consider how cable and charger specs will limit charging speed. Older 30‑pin setups usually follow USB 2.0 limits-about 0.5 A at 5 V-unless the charger or device negotiates more. Many aftermarket cables and adapters advertise up to 2.4 A, but your device’s charging circuitry and the host or adapter cap the actual draw. Thin, high‑resistance wires increase voltage drop over length, cutting effective current and slowing charging. Batteries also force tapering: fast charge early, then slower as capacity nears full. For the quickest practical fill, use a dedicated high‑current charger plus a low‑resistance cable, knowing the device ultimately governs how much current it accepts.
Data Transfer Rates
If you care about transfer speed, pick a cable and host that actually support USB 2.0 signaling-480 Mbps is the spec, but real transfers usually top out around 20–30 MB/s with older devices. Expect roughly 30–50 seconds for a 1 GB file under good conditions. Use a proper USB A-to-30-pin cable and a host with a full-speed USB 2.0 port to approach those rates; plugging into USB 1.1 drops you to 12 Mbps. Note that poor signal integrity, bad terminations, or inadequate wiring can force retransmits and lower sustained throughput. Also be aware simultaneous charging plus data can slightly affect transfer performance if the port or cable limits current, so make sure the host supports both full data mode and sufficient power.
Cable Build Quality
Pick a 30-pin cable built to last: look for nylon-braided or high-density jackets, reinforced connector housings with triple-layer strain relief, and specified flex-life ratings (10,000+ bend cycles) so the cable survives daily use. You should also verify connector materials and heat-resistant construction-stainless-steel or reinforced housings resist wear, corrosion, and poor fit over time. Favor thicker gauge internal wiring and solid shielding to maintain stable power delivery and reduce EMI-related data errors. Those elements prevent voltage drop, overheating, and signal loss during charging or syncing. Inspect manufacturer specs for flex-life testing and shielding details rather than trusting appearance alone. Choosing cables with these features gives you reliable performance and fewer replacements over the long term.
Connector Reinforcement Design
Reinforce your expectations around the connector area-it’s where most cables fail-by choosing plugs with molded or triple-layer strain relief, metal or heat-resistant heads, and sheathing that extends into the connector to stop fraying. Inspect for visible reinforcement like extended rubber collars, ribbed strain relief, or crimped sleeves; these indicate stronger joints. Prefer connectors rated for high bend cycles (10,000+), so repeated flexing won’t cause intermittent contacts. Metal or heat-resistant heads resist deformation and corrosion from frequent insertions and temperature shifts. Also check that braided or layered sheathing continues into the connector area rather than ending abruptly; that overlap boosts abrasion resistance. These features together minimize breakage and maintain reliable charging and data transfer over time.
